Understanding Copper Cathodes

Copper cathodes are produced primarily through the electrolysis of copper ores. This process helps in purifying copper, resulting in a product that meets stringent quality standards. The resulting cathodes are then used to manufacture various items, from electrical wiring to high-performance components for renewable energy systems.

What is a copper cathode?

Copper

A copper cathode is a form of copper that has been purified through electrolysis and is essential in manufacturing various electrical components.

Are copper products environmentally friendly?

Yes, copper is 100% recyclable and plays a crucial role in sustainable manufacturing processes.

How does copper aid in renewable energy?

Its excellent conductivity supports the efficient transfer of electricity in solar panels and electric vehicles.
